Looking for a refreshing drink without alcohol? The Kiwi Cucumber Cooler Mocktail brings together sweet kiwi and crisp cucumber for a perfect summer beverage.
This easy-to-make mocktail combines muddled kiwi, cucumber slices, lime juice, and sparkling water for a hydrating treat that takes just minutes to prepare.
This bright green drink works well for backyard parties, baby showers, or anytime you want something special without the alcohol.
The natural sweetness from the kiwi balances the cool cucumber flavor, creating a taste that isn’t too sweet.
The recipe can be made ahead of time and stored in the fridge, making it great for busy hosts. Kids and adults both enjoy this mocktail, and it looks beautiful in clear glasses where the green colors and fruit slices show through.

Instructions
- Prepare the fruit: Peel and chop the kiwis and cucumber into small pieces.
- Make the base: Add the kiwi, cucumber, lime juice, and honey to a blender. Blend until smooth, about 30 seconds.
- Strain the mixture: Pour the blended mixture through a fine mesh strainer into a pitcher to remove pulp and seeds. Press with a spoon to extract all the liquid.
- Add the mint: Place mint leaves in the pitcher and muddle gently to release their flavor without tearing them.
- Finish the mocktail: Add sparkling water to the pitcher and stir gently to combine. Taste and adjust sweetness if needed.
- Serve: Fill glasses with ice, pour in the mocktail, and garnish with mint leaves, cucumber slices, and kiwi slices.

Tasting Notes
The Kiwi Cucumber Cooler Mocktail offers a bright, refreshing flavor profile that balances sweet and tart notes perfectly.
Upon first sip, the sweet-tart kiwi takes center stage, followed by the cool, crisp taste of cucumber. These main ingredients create a light, garden-fresh sensation.
The lime juice adds a zesty punch that wakens the taste buds without overpowering the more subtle flavors.
For sweetness, the simple syrup or honey provides just enough balance to round out the tart elements. The level of sweetness can be adjusted to personal preference.
Flavor Profile Breakdown:
- Primary: Fresh kiwi, cucumber
- Secondary: Citrus notes from lime
- Background: Light sweetness
- Finish: Clean, refreshing
The carbonation from soda water adds a pleasant effervescence that carries the flavors across the palate. This fizzy quality makes the drink especially refreshing on hot days.
Temperature matters with this mocktail. Serving it well-chilled enhances the cooling cucumber notes and makes the drink more invigorating.
The optional mint garnish isn’t just decorative – when the nose catches its aroma while drinking, it adds another layer of freshness to the experience.
This mocktail works well as a palate cleanser between meals or as a standalone beverage. Its clean finish doesn’t linger too long, making it easy to pair with foods.
